What You'll Do
Gain knowledge to verify coverage, compensability, and reasonable payments by thoroughly reviewing the policy, accident details, and other pertinent information related to the claim.
Develop investigative claims skills by taking and reviewing recorded statements from involved parties and witnesses, reviewing police reports, and other pertinent evidence.
Build knowledge to evaluate claims exposure appropriately, establishing timely reserves.
Comply with industry regulations, legal requirements, and internal company policies through thorough documentation of all decisions, correspondence, and discussions that occur throughout the life cycle of the claim.
Support customers with empathy and understanding, assisting them through difficult situations and effectively communicating the claims process, ongoing claim status, and decisions, including the reasoning behind them.
Ability to obtain and maintain state licensing requirements
